The Ohio Department of Medicaid (ODM) administers the program which encompasses approximately 46,000 line items of drugs from nearly 700 different therapeutic categories. For pharmacies that dispense less than 50,000 prescriptions per year, the professional dispensing fee is $13.64; New pharmacies will be given a $13.64 professional dispensing fee as well.
